For the review B&W refers to film and B+W refers to the filter maker. Confusing, I know. Sorry. For a long time I shot B&W (Neopan 400) without filters. I was always in too much of a hurry and worried more about getting the shot in the field than filters. Especially since, for the most part, my images were scanned and could be adjusted in post-production. But as my skills improved and I needed less time for composing shots, I wanted to do more to get it right in the field. This filter makes for awesome B&W shots in not only the traditional golden hours but also mid-day. It is stronger than a strictly yellow filter and I find the amount of contrast between sky and cloud very pleasing. I keep it on my lenses from just past first light to just before it goes dark. In the early/late hours it makes for superbly stark contrast between buildings, sky, and other features. I am told red filters will do even more contrast and sky darkening. I am rather excited to try it next. B+W makes, arguably, the best filters on the planet. The optics of this single-coated filter are amazing. Very clear and very resilient to build-up of dust and other particles. The filter mounts firmly to the lens and the knurled grip makes for a very easy twisting on and off. I shoot a lot with older Canon FD lenses which are all 52mm so moving between whatever I'm shooting is simple. The filter is well-made and I have no doubt it will last a long time. I haven't noticed and vignetting due to filter-ring thickness even on a 24mm lens. Filter factor is listed as 4 but I haven't noticed a need for that much correction. I may have to move a full-stop, at most. Not something to worry about with TTL metering anyway but if you need a different Tv/Av you'll have to remember to correct. Very happy with this filter. Will order more later for the other lenses and will probably pick up a red one for the dramatic effects as well.

While capturing the essence of landscapes and architectural marvels, the B+W 37mm #040 Glass Filter - Yellow / Orange #16 stands out as an essential tool for photographers seeking to enhance their images with vivid clarity and striking contrasts. This eye-catching filter specializes in darkening hues of blue and violet, as well as green and yellow-green, allowing the natural beauty of your subject to pop with a stylish, colorful vibrancy.
